Final Amendment No. 3 to the Drinking Water State Revolving Fund (DWSRF) Federal Fiscal Year (FFY) 2024 Intended Use Plan (IUP)

FFY 2024 DWSRF Intended Use Plan Amendment:

DWSRF No. 18622: Village of Alfred, Allegany County. The project cost as listed in the DWSRF IUP is increased to a total project cost of $1,500,000 due to construction bid prices exceeding original estimates.

DWSRF No. 18575: Village of Greenwich, Washington County. The project cost as listed in the DWSRF IUP is increased to a total project cost of $11,000,000 due to construction bid prices exceeding original estimates.

DWSRF No. 17987: Town of Oneonta, Otsego County. The project cost as listed in the DWSRF IUP is increased to a total project cost of $500,000 for a cost increase.

DWSRF No. 17986: Town of Oneonta, Otsego County. The project cost as listed in the DWSRF IUP is increased to a total project cost of $1,000,000 for a cost increase.

DWSRF No. 19495: Town of Southeast, Putnam County. The project cost as listed in the DWSRF IUP is increased to a total project cost of $3,000,000 for a project scope and cost increase.

The New York State Department of Health (NYS DOH) has determined that the amendment is necessary, reasonable, and in the interest of protecting public health. The amendment will not adversely affect any project on the IUP Project Annual List above the subsidized funding line. Except as noted above, there are no other changes to the IUP as a result of this Amendment No. 3 of the FFY 2024 IUP.
